Name Leo Francis (Francis Leo) WHITE   
Rank/Number Lance Corporal   22194
Regiment Royal Irish Fusiliers   5th Battalion
Enlisted Aspley Guise, Beds 
Age/Date of death 23      29 Sep 1918 
How died/Theatre of war Killed in action   France & Flanders
Last known address Wavendon 
Cemetery Sailly-Labourse Communal Cemetery Extension, Pas de Calais, France 
Grave or Memorial Reference L.14 
Location of memorial Wavendon St Mary
Date/Place of birth 23 May 1895      Wavendon
Date/Place of baptism 01 Sep 1895 Wavendon 
Pre-war occupation of Casualty farm labourer 
Parents Emily Jane White
Parent's occupation
Parents' Address (last known) 1911: living with grandparents, Church End, Wavendon 
Wife  
Wife's Address (last known)  
Notes formerly 73397 Beds Regiment. SDGW gives Service Number as 22191. Brother of Mrs B Leat, 7 Wroxton Rd, Peckham, London
